Logitech’s Options app also allows you to program the Function keys to perform different tasks, such as opening Mail or Safari. The top row of Function keys works automatically with the Mac, allowing you to adjust the backlight, volume and other controls. However, turning the backlight off extends that time to a full five months – far longer than the single month provided by Apple’s Magic Keyboard. The backlight does drain the keyboard’s rechargeable battery, lasting only 10 days if you have the backlight on full brightness the whole time. The keyboard has a backlight too, with a sensor that automatically activates the backlight as your hands approach the keyboard, and then turn it off after a few seconds when you move away. Available in a variety of colours, it’s heavier and sturdier than the Magic Keyboard, with firmer keys that feel more responsive when typing. The basic design of the MX Keys Mini is impressive.
